Solar Panels Technology

Solar Panels - Solar Panels Technology

Contributor: dialaysis
Resolution: 2000*1125 Preview
Size: 1.93 MB
Solar Panels Angle Solar Power Technology Solar Energy Solar Panel
Similar Images

Holiday & Event